Is Turkey accepting Syrian refugees?
Population: Turkey is host to the world’s largest refugee population since 2014. There are 3.6 million Syrians under temporary protection and over 330,000 refugees and asylum seekers under international protection. Afghan nationals have been the leading International Protection applicants in Turkey since 2019.
How many Syrian refugees does Turkey host?
Turkey hosts more than four million refugees, including more than three million Syrians, whose presence has increasingly come under public scrutiny with figures across the political spectrum blaming them for the country’s economic crisis.

How much EU paid Turkey for refugees?
In 2020, the EU allocated over €535 million in bridge humanitarian funding to refugees in Turkey.
How can I help Syrian refugees in 2020?
Donate or Volunteer With the International Rescue Committee The International Rescue Committee works globally and has been providing critical humanitarian aid to Syrians since 2012. They provide services from cash vouchers for Syrians to purchase food, legal assistance, employment, and education.
Can you claim asylum in Turkey?
In order to seek asylum in Turkey, you have to approach the Directorate General for Migration Management (DGMM) and make a request for asylum. DGMM is the Turkish Government agency entrusted with the responsibilities concerning the pro- tection of refugees.
